Coffee Sold In A Drugstore? Catapult Coffee, A New brew With A "Healthy Kick," Now Being Tested At Brooks/Eckerds Drugstores

Catapult Coffee, a new herbally enhanced coffee, views drugstores as a unique and appropriate distribution center for its brew. In a test, 1800 Brooks/Eckerds Drugstores will offer Catapult for sale in the Northeast.

(PRWEB) August 1, 2005 -- Catapult Coffee, the newest entry in the growing food and beverage trend, is now available at participating Brooks/Eckerds Drugstores (approximately 1800 stores) in the Northeast.

Catapult Coffee is also available at select Stop and Shop supermarkets in the Northeast, as well as nationally online at www.catapultcoffee.com. There are four energizing coffees to choose from, all available in distinctive 12 oz. cans:

•    Dragon Roast -- the flavor of rich Arabica beans

•    Cinnamon Dragon -- with a touch of cinnamon

•    Vanilla Crane -- for vanilla lovers

•    Hazelnut Tiger -- with a hint of hazelnut

All four coffees contain extracts from the following three herbs, and are listed in FDA regulations for use in food and beverages:

•    Yerba Mate -- Used throughout South America to make a popular drink known for relieving both mental and physical fatigue.

•    Angelica Sinensis (Dong Quai) -- One of the most highly respected herbs used in traditional Chinese medicine. This high-energy herb helps maintain healthy circulation and blood flow.

•    Guarana Seed Powder -- The people of the Amazon rain forest use crushed guarana seeds as a beverage to decrease fatigue and increase energy.
